This application is with Canterbury for determination, against a statutory target of eight weeks. Over the last year Canterbury decided full applications in a median of 57 days. More in our guide to how long planning decisions take.
About full applications
A full application seeks permission for a complete, detailed proposal in one go, with siting, design, access and landscaping all fixed at this stage. More in our guide to planning application types.
